How many balls do you hit on the range?
I normally hit 300 to 400 balls a day on the range. Takes about
4 to 6 hours. My schedule is to hit 150 balls before lunch and finish off in the afternoon. In an interview with Nick Seitz, Golf Digest March 1978, Hogan told Seitz that His daily routine took eight hours a day. If you find something that's not working, you've got to go out and work about three days harder on that one think. That equates to 24 hours for one think. Clampett
I can't remember where I read this but it seems like there was an article written about Clampett years ago. I think it was his college coach who was quoted as saying that Clampett would hit something like 20-30 balls in an hour during their range practice time. It sounded like he was trying to be very precise with his "machine setup" before he would hit even a practice ball.
I may have the exact numbers wrong, but it was an incredibly small number of "bhpm" (balls hit per minute) when compared to the average golfer and the average touring pro for that matter. CG |
If y'all want to do a poll, please fly at it.
A few suggestions: Try to make the questions as precise as possible so there isn't much ambiguity in responses. Try to cover all the bases. In most cases, you can't cover every scenerio but 80/20 rule is good enough for most polls. Try to keep the options around 5 to get the best statistical results. Not many people participate in polls so if you can get a grouping above 20 that would provide a good statistical baseline. Sample - How often do you practice at the range? At least once daily - sometimes more At Least 3 times per week Once per week 1 to 3 times per month A few times a year Never except to warm up before play The problem with the poll above is that during the warm weather season, the answers will be more frequent. So the results may vary depending on when the poll was taken. There is an option when you start a new thread to make it a polling thread. If you have any questions let Bambam or me know. |
